Quarterback Jameis Winston is having a hard time finding interested NFL teams, at least from coaching staffs. According to Mike Freeman of Bleacher Report, most of the limited interest in Winston is coming from front offices. Coaches are less enthused about working with Winston, Freeman says, and are not driving any interest in the former Tampa Bay Buccaneer. Many coaches have a high regard for Buccaneers coach Bruce Arians, who is seen throughout the game as a quarterback guru. There is a wariness that if Arians was unable to fix Winston’s major turnover issues — he led the NFL with 30 interceptions last season — nobody else will either. We’ve heard Arians talk about how Winston regressed last season. It’s the opposite of a ringing endorsement from a coach regarded as a quarterback whisperer. Winston will probably land somewhere, but it sounds like he could be in a backup role for the foreseeable future.
